屹: The towering mountains symbolize unyielding and unshakable resolve.
川: The river flows ceaselessly. The character (字) is vast and potent, capable of triumphing over all things. It is the character of supreme fortune.
Meaning: Yì signifies towering steadfastness, symbolizing unyielding determination; Chuān represents rivers, symbolizing vastness and flow. Together, they embody unwavering will and broad-mindedness.
